Despite grim predictions at the close of 2008, the U.S. wind power industry experienced yet another record year in 2009, once again surpassing even optimistic growth projections from years past. At the same time, the combination of the financial crisis and lower wholesale electricity prices has taken a toll on the wind power industry, dampening expectations for 2010. This book examines the U.S. wind power industry market conditions and trends, and analyses the impact of wind energy installations on domestic manufacturing and trade.
